Update! April 15, 2017: Two years later still going strong! Just inspected my whole suspension and everything still looks perfect. I've thought about going back to stock due to the ride quality, which actually isn't terrible for the amount of lowering these springs give, but my car looks too ugly at stock height. That being said, everything is smooth on the highway and handling is good. Just avoid potholes and bumps. I've hit several but luckily no problems yet.I've heard many good and bad things about Eibach lowering springs so I was worried about purchasing them. Overall I am satisfied though.Lowering: most importantly, they provide a large drop in the base model cobalts. My cobalt looks much better without that 4" wheel gap in the back. I don't believe it lowered the car the stated 2" in the front and 2.5" in the back, but it sure is much lower. It evens out the "rake" of the car (the front being lower than the back at stock height) and the front is not lowered so much as to interfere with steering or having to pull or roll fenders. If you want your cobalt slammed or no wheel gap whatsoever, springs are not what you want. But these springs are perfect for getting that lowered look and good handling.Handling: body roll is reduced tremendously and I have a lot of fun taking corners now. The only thing I don't like about these springs is how bouncy they are. I would prefer them to be stiffer for better performance, but the ride quality would suffer more in that case. These handle pretty nicely.Ride quality: that being said, I expected a much worse ride quality with such a large drop. You will definitely feel every bump with more force, but that would be the case with any amount of lowering. The car is bouncy over dips and such in the road, but it could be much worse. Really not bad ride quality for a lowered car.Some things to note. Please be safe if installing these yourself and use spring compressors so things don't get projected at high speeds. When these springs are installed, it's looks like they are fully compressed in the rear (as in all coils are touching), but there are several free coils on the bottom that are hard to see. I also installed 4 brand new struts with these springs and new sway bar endlinks (many stock ones break after lowering). I recommend getting the Moog endlinks that are designed to fit a Cobalt SS, as they will work better on a lowered base model (they are thicker and shorter which accounts for the lowering). I have not had any problems since lowering. I've been riding on them for about 2 months now.
